首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

开源数据库代码下载

基础概念

开源数据库是指其源代码可以被公众使用、修改和分发的数据库管理系统(DBMS)。这些数据库通常遵循开源协议,允许用户自由地查看、修改和使用代码。

相关优势

  1. 成本效益:开源数据库通常免费或低成本,特别适用于预算有限的项目。
  2. 社区支持:活跃的社区可以提供快速的技术支持和持续的开发。
  3. 灵活性和可定制性:用户可以根据需要修改和定制数据库,以满足特定需求。
  4. 安全性和可靠性:由于有大量的开发者审查代码,开源数据库通常具有较高的安全性和可靠性。

类型

常见的开源数据库包括:

  • 关系型数据库:如 MySQL、PostgreSQL、MariaDB 等。
  • NoSQL 数据库:如 MongoDB、Cassandra、Redis 等。
  • 分布式数据库:如 Apache HBase、CockroachDB 等。

应用场景

开源数据库广泛应用于各种场景,包括但不限于:

  • Web 应用:如网站、博客、电子商务平台等。
  • 数据分析:如数据仓库、大数据处理等。
  • 物联网:如传感器数据存储和处理等。
  • 企业应用:如 CRM、ERP 系统等。

下载开源数据库代码

要下载开源数据库代码,通常可以通过以下几种方式:

  1. 官方网站:大多数开源数据库项目都有官方网站,可以直接从网站上下载源代码。
  2. 版本控制系统:如 Git,许多开源项目托管在 GitHub、GitLab 等平台上,可以通过这些平台下载代码。

示例:下载 MySQL 源代码

  1. 访问 MySQL 官方网站:https://dev.mysql.com/
  2. 导航到下载页面:https://dev.mysql.com/downloads/mysql/
  3. 选择源代码版本:在下载页面中找到“Source Code”选项,选择所需的版本并下载。

常见问题及解决方法

问题:下载的源代码无法编译

原因:可能是缺少必要的依赖库或编译工具。

解决方法

  1. 检查依赖库:确保系统上安装了所有必要的依赖库。例如,MySQL 需要 GCC、Make 等工具。
  2. 安装编译工具:如果缺少编译工具,可以通过包管理器安装。例如,在 Ubuntu 上可以使用以下命令安装:
  3. 安装编译工具:如果缺少编译工具,可以通过包管理器安装。例如,在 Ubuntu 上可以使用以下命令安装:
  4. 参考官方文档:查看官方文档中的编译指南,确保按照步骤进行编译。

问题:编译过程中出现错误

原因:可能是代码中的 bug 或者配置问题。

解决方法

  1. 查看错误日志:仔细阅读编译过程中的错误日志,定位具体问题。
  2. 搜索解决方案:在社区论坛、GitHub Issues 等地方搜索类似问题,查找解决方案。
  3. 提交问题:如果无法解决,可以向项目社区提交问题,寻求帮助。

参考链接

  • MySQL 官方网站:https://dev.mysql.com/
  • GitHub:https://github.com/

通过以上步骤,你可以成功下载并编译开源数据库源代码,并解决常见的编译问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

鸿蒙系统下载地址_华为鸿蒙代码开源

而一年后的鸿蒙2.0都有了:技术架构公开,文档代码全部开源。 外人不懂,其实我们做这一行应该知道: 走到这一步的华为,已经开始向巨头迈进。...相关地址 官网地址: 【https://www.harmonyos.com】  IDE下载位置: 源码编译的下载: 【https://device.harmonyos.com/cn/ide】  开发应用的下载...开发应用部分 安装时候启动会提示下载SDK,点击取消,搜索SDK,重新自定义SDK路径。 把所有的SDK都按照上,打勾会自动下载。 创建项目 点击创建项目,发现现在支持有三种类型 1....创建中 下载gradle-5.4.1-all.zip慢,得等等。 这个应该有办法直接下载好   grade 源已经正确的切换到华为国内: 5....下载模拟器 后: 使用自己的华为账号登录 (注意:此处有坑,如果默认使用Chrome可能授权失败,使用Windows自带的浏览器登录) (开发者账号实名认证,填写银行卡验证速度很快) 进行授权

80830

谷歌开源物体检测系统 API (附代码下载地址)

为此,谷歌将其物体检测系统代码开源,希望更多爱好者参与进来,共同推动研究领域的发展。...今天很高兴可以通过TensorFlow Object Detection API将代码开源给更大的研究社区。...这个代码库是建立在TensorFlow上端的开源框架,使其构建,训练,展开物体检测模型变得容易。设计这一系统目的是为支持当前最佳的模型,同时允许快速探索和研究。...这些代码在计算机视觉应用中非常有用。谷歌希望这次开源能满足一部分人所需。也同时也欢迎更多能为代码库做贡献的人参与进来。现在,就可以下载代码,使用Jupyter notebook对图片中的物体进行识别。...代码下载地址: http://t.cn/RovTTCK Jupyter notebook: http://t.cn/RoUE5wj Cloud ML: http://t.cn/RowEjfZ

1.1K30
  • Bittorrent开源代码软件peer2peer快速下载

    一、bittorrent开源代码和Peer 2Peer软件源码我们知道Bittorrent 是一种内容分发协议,Peer2Peer 技术是 Bittorrent 的核心。...而Bittorrent 开源代码软件及其所依托的 Peer2Peer(P2P)技术,可以在文件分发场景下很好的平衡时间、成本、效率三者的关系。...如果你也正在寻找bittorrent开源代码,或者寻找成熟的Peer2Peer软件即使合作,从而实现文件快速下载的问题,这篇文章也许正是你需要的。...2、具有下载功能的软件除了常规的大文件分发外,对于用户体量大的网盘、或者企业内部文件,以及不同平台下的下载器,bittorrent开源代码其实也可以发挥很好的作用。...当然也不能说市面上已有的操作系统都支持,但都可以通过适配实现支持,也可以提供相应的源代码进行,后续有需要其他的Linux系统,可以深度根据产品的特点做深入开发和绑定。

    8510

    谷歌开源物体检测系统 API (附代码下载地址)

    为此,谷歌将其物体检测系统代码开源,希望更多爱好者参与进来,共同推动研究领域的发展。...今天很高兴可以通过TensorFlow Object Detection API将代码开源给更大的研究社区。...这个代码库是建立在TensorFlow上端的开源框架,使其构建,训练,展开物体检测模型变得容易。设计这一系统目的是为支持当前最佳的模型,同时允许快速探索和研究。...这些代码在计算机视觉应用中非常有用。谷歌希望这次开源能满足一部分人所需。也同时也欢迎更多能为代码库做贡献的人参与进来。现在,就可以下载代码,使用Jupyter notebook对图片中的物体进行识别。...代码下载地址: http://t.cn/RovTTCK Jupyter notebook: http://t.cn/RoUE5wj Cloud ML: http://t.cn/RowEjfZ

    1.5K40

    windows本地安装git,并下载开源项目代码到本地

    1 下载git安装包 打开百度首页,输入git进行搜索,然后点击进入git官网下载对应系统的安装包。...官网地址如下:https://git-scm.com/ 然后呢,你会发现,从官网下载真的很慢,可以复制下载链接,用迅雷工具去下载 应该会快一些。...当你们成功的入职一个公司后,你们就会发现,每个公司都会有专门管理开发的源代码的服务器,一般呢,出于安全性考虑,公司会在自己的内网服务器上搭建一个gitlab的服务,用来管理源代码。...先完成万里长征的第一步:找到一个开源的项目。这里我们选用比较经典的若依项目。...项目地址如下:https://gitee.com/y_project/RuoYi-Vue 接下来,简单讲一下,如何通过git工具去clone开源项目的代码到本地: 1、打开项目地址后,找到页面的克隆/

    2.7K20

    数据库课程实践—仓库管理系统(附代码下载

    数据库课程设计- 仓库管理系统桌面应用程序 数据库:SQLServer 2008R2 开发工具:VS2010 语言:C# , SQL 界面直接拖控件就好了。...课程设计的目的是熟悉和学习使用数据库的各种功能,比如ER图,数据库字段类型,主键,表间关系,触发器,存储过程,函数等等,并利用这些知识做一个简单的系统(Demo),理解数据库在应用系统中的作用。...下载指引: [CSDN 代码下载,CSDN 太恶心了,下的越多所要积分越高,] 由于 CSDN 下载的越来越多,所需积分也越来越高,为了方便大家,所以将代码上传到 GitHub 仓库中去了,以下是代码仓库链接...,代码下载点击 Code -> Download Zip 就可以了,方便的话点击一下右上角的 Star, 感谢。...(注:没用过github 的同学一定要学会使用噢) https://github.com/LiuKay/WareHouseManagSys 小白下载指引(见下图): 完成功能: (1)产品入库管理

    1.2K10

    今日开源:阿里达摩院最新框架FederatedScope来了!(源代码下载

    目前开源的联邦学习框架包括TensorFlow Federated(TFF)、FATE等。...为解决上述挑战,达摩院智能计算实验室研发了联邦学习框架 FederatedScope,该框架于 5 月 5 日正式对外发布并开源。...分类&检测都有较高性能(附源代码下载) 旋转角度目标检测的重要性!!!...(附源论文下载) 双尺度残差检测器:无先验检测框进行目标检测(附论文下载) Fast YOLO:用于实时嵌入式目标检测(附论文下载) Micro-YOLO:探索目标检测压缩模型的有效方法(附论文下载...) 目标检测干货 | 多级特征重复使用大幅度提升检测精度(文末附论文下载) 多尺度深度特征(下):多尺度特征学习才是目标检测精髓(论文免费下载) 多尺度深度特征(上):多尺度特征学习才是目标检测精髓

    68720

    开发 | 谷歌开源物体检测系统 API (附代码下载地址)

    为此,谷歌将其物体检测系统代码开源,希望更多爱好者参与进来,共同推动研究领域的发展。...今天很高兴可以通过TensorFlow Object Detection API将代码开源给更大的研究社区。...这个代码库是建立在TensorFlow上端的开源框架,使其构建,训练,展开物体检测模型变得容易。设计这一系统目的是为支持当前最佳的模型,同时允许快速探索和研究。...这些代码在计算机视觉应用中非常有用。谷歌希望这次开源能满足一部分人所需。也同时也欢迎更多能为代码库做贡献的人参与进来。现在,就可以下载代码,使用Jupyter notebook对图片中的物体进行识别。...代码下载地址:https://github.com/tensorflow/models/tree/master/object_detection Jupyter notebook:https://github.com

    76650

    一行代码即可下载TGCA数据库的数据

    但是TCGA数据库这2年就更新了两次,有些以前的教程可能就不在适用,我也写了一篇文章来介绍了最新版的内容:2024年TCGA数据库改版后的数据下载问题,为了下载数据方便,以及我后续分析数据方便,我正在把以前的代码渐渐封装成一个...下面是一些用于下载TCGA数据库中数据的函数 1.下载转录组数据 getTCGA_RNAseqData()返回一个list,包括count,tpm和fpkm 3个数据框。...下载甲基化数据 getTCGA_MethylationData 下载Methylation Beta Value数据。...如果想批量下载,我将自己下载的一些数据上传到了百度网盘,可以批量下载,以方便后续分析,下载的数据是Rdata数据格式: RNAseq:【https://pan.baidu.com/s/1VWz8bIlgKaUKR0ncughBhg...pwd=0k83】 TCGA数据库基础的数据分析----

    25011

    代码下载TCGA数据库第一期

    TCGA数据库目前是科研中最常用的数据库之一,其中储存着多种疾病的各组学的数据,借助该数据库,帮助了很多研究生们发表了自己的文章,达到了毕业条件。...但是,如果你是刚入门的新手,不用担心,跟着我们的系列推文,完成TCGA数据库的认识与下载,开启TCGA数据库的大门。今天我们就来学习一下TCGA数据库中癌症的RNAseq数据下载。...1.TCGA数据库简介 TCGA数据库全称为The Cancer Genome Atlas,如名所示,它主要储存关于各类肿瘤的一个基本信息,包括RNAseq,miRNAseq,DNA甲基化,CNV,SNP...点击download,下载cart即可 这样你就完成了第一步基于网页版tcga数据的下载。 10.下载的数据模样 下载的结果是一个压缩包,我们解压之后就会发现,每个文件存储的为一个样本。...OK,今天的数据下载先讲到这,下期再见。

    1K40

    OpenPilot:禁令后Comma.ai开源全部软硬件(附源代码下载

    当所有人都觉得到此为止,并唏嘘智驾初创企业举步维艰的时候,黑客精神和开源貌似再一次拯救了GeoHot:北京时间11月30日凌晨两点,CommaOne全部软硬件开源,以OpenPilot的身份重新亮相。...本文讲述OpenPilot背后的故事,随后的文章会对开源代码进行分析和测试。...Geohot 的公司在经历了一些监管问题的为难后,正在开始另一条路径——开源,这次开源的不仅是自动驾驶技术平台 OpenPilot,还有关于如何建立硬件设备的说明(一个robotics 平台),名叫Comma...所以,今天,Comma.ai 把它的Open Pilot 和Comma Neo 全部开源了。...Comma.ai 此前将其机器学习和人工智能相关研究开源,受到大量粉丝的追捧。

    2.7K90

    开源数据库分析报告:深入了解开源数据库

    https://ossinsight.io 发布了一份有趣的关于开源数据库的分析报告。...从4,572,765,143个GitHub事件中统计分析了开源数据库的许多深刻见解,例如数据库流行度、数据库贡献者、编码活力、社区反馈等。...下图显示了仅在 2021 年,明星数量同比增长率最高的 10 个开源数据库。 image.png 哪些数据库是 2021 年的新宠? 下图显示了 2021 年获得最多星的顶级开源数据库。...image.png 数据库用户反馈 哪些数据库的反馈来源最广泛? 下图显示了每年领先的开源数据库的问题创建者数量及其在过去十年中的增长趋势。...该图表还根据主要贡献者提交的拉取请求数量对这些数据库进行排名。 image.png 数据库批准其代码更改的速度有多快? 下图显示了每个开源数据库从提交到合并拉取请求所需的中位时间。

    3.3K111

    代码审计开源工具

    问题引出 铁汁们, 跟大家咨询一个事情,俺想找几个开源免费的代码审计工具,有没有收藏过大佬 定义 代码审计工具是一类辅助我们做白盒测试的程序,它可以分很多类,例如安全性审计以及代码规范性审计,等等。...2.工具名称:CodeScan 下载地址: https://marketplace.visualstudio.com/items?...3.工具名称:Flawfinder **下载地址:**https://dwheeler.com/flawfinder/#prepackaged 工具介绍: 一个开源免费工具,专门用于查找Python代码中的常见安全问题...它使用适当的插件处理每个文件,并在python代码中生成有关可能的安全性错误的详细报告。它是带有Apache License 2.0的开源软件。...可以在开发过程中或之后使用此工具,以在将代码投入生产之前查找Python代码中的常见安全问题,或使用此工具来分析现有项目并查找可能的缺陷 4.工具名称:Brakeman Rails **下载地址:**https

    3.1K20
    领券